Session Timeline

Reconstruct the chronological event timeline of a single Claude Code session.

Input

The user provides: $ARGUMENTS

  • A session ID to time-line, or
  • "latest" / "last" for the most recent session.

Data Sources

Endpoint Returns
GET /api/sessions/:id session header: status, model, cwd, started_at, ended_at, cost, metadata (thinking_blocks, turn_count, total_turn_duration_ms) — and nested events
GET /api/events?session_id=X the full event stream: event_type (PreToolUse, PostToolUse, Stop, SubagentStop, SessionStart, SessionEnd, Notification, Compaction, APIError, TurnDuration), tool_name, summary, data, timestamp

Report Sections

1. Resolve & header

If "latest", GET /api/sessions?limit=1 to get the id, then GET /api/sessions/:id.
Print a one-line header: id, status, model, cwd basename, started_at → ended_at,
turn_count, total_turn_duration_ms, cost.

2. Build the ordered timeline

GET /api/events?session_id=X. Sort strictly by timestamp. For each event emit a
row with: relative offset from started_at (e.g. +00:03.412), event_type,
tool_name (when present), and a one-line summary.

3. Compute durations

Pair each PreToolUse with its matching PostToolUse (same tool_name, next
occurrence) and show the tool's wall-clock duration. For TurnDuration events use
the recorded duration directly. Flag any PreToolUse with no matching PostToolUse
as unclosed.

4. Annotate notable points

Mark APIError (❌), Compaction (⚠️ context compressed), SubagentStop
(subagent finished), Notification (ℹ️), and any timeline gap > 30s between
consecutive events as an idle window.

5. Tallies

Event count by type, total tool time vs. session wall time, and the longest single
tool call.

Output

A Markdown table — offset | event_type | tool_name | duration | summary — in
strict timestamp order, preceded by the header line and followed by the tallies.
Durations in ms or mm:ss.mmm; currency as USD to 4 decimal places. Never invent a
duration when a PostToolUse is missing — label it unclosed. If the dashboard is
unreachable, tell the user to start it with npm start from the repo root.
